Technical Specifications

Parameter NameValue
TypeParameter
Factory Lead Time 5 Weeks
Mount Surface Mount
Mounting Type Surface Mount
Package / Case TO-236-3, SC-59, SOT-23-3
Supplier Device Package SOT-23
Operating Temperature-40°C~105°C TA
PackagingTape & Reel (TR)
Published 2003
Part StatusObsolete
Moisture Sensitivity Level (MSL) 3 (168 Hours)
Type Simple Reset/Power-On Reset
Max Operating Temperature105°C
Min Operating Temperature -40°C
Output Push-Pull, Totem Pole
Reset Active Low
Voltage - Threshold 2.93V
Number of Voltages Monitored1
Reset Timeout 140ms Minimum
RoHS StatusROHS3 Compliant
